African mat weaving is a centuries-old craft, which has been passed down generations. It is not just an art form, but also a cultural heritage that reflects the diversity of African communities.By incorporating recycled materials into this craft, artisans can innovate and sustain their traditional practices.This not only preserves the cultural significance of mat weaving but also promotes environmental sustainability and economic growth.
